Core Skills Analysis

Culinary Skills

  • Learned how to safely handle kitchen equipment like knives and pans.
  • Gained experience in measuring ingredients accurately (e.g., cheese and butter).
  • Developed the ability to time the cooking process to achieve the perfect melt.
  • Enhanced sensory skills by identifying different textures and smells during cooking.

Science

  • Explored the concept of heat transfer as the grill heats the bread and melts the cheese.
  • Investigated how different types of cheese melt differently, fostering curiosity about food science.
  • Understood the reactions that occur when bread is toasted, such as Maillard reaction for flavor.
  • Learned about the nutritional aspects of ingredients, such as dairy's role in a balanced diet.

Mathematics

  • Engaged in practical application of fractions when dividing cheese slices.
  • Utilized spatial reasoning to arrange ingredients and the optimal stacking of sandwiches.
  • Measured cooking time, enhancing time management skills.
  • Practiced addition when figuring out how many ingredients were needed for multiple sandwiches.

Art

  • Experimented with plating techniques to make the grilled cheese look visually appealing.
  • Explored color combinations with different ingredients (e.g., different cheeses or accompanying side items).
  • Demonstrated creativity in creating unique flavor combinations by adding additional toppings.
  • Developed fine motor skills while assembling the sandwich before grilling.

Tips

To further enhance the child's learning experience related to cooking and food science, consider incorporating themed cooking sessions where they explore different culinary traditions or techniques. Engaging them in gathering recipes from various cultures can broaden their understanding of global cuisine. Additionally, integrating simple experiments about ingredient properties in cooking, such as experimenting with different cheeses for melting, would enrich their scientific inquiry. Encouraging them to document the process with pictures or a cooking journal can help them reflect on their learning.
